The patch flips a "Large Address Aware" bit in the executable's header. This tells a 64-bit Windows operating system that the application is capable of handling addresses up to 4GB . *Note: As a 32-bit application, MUGEN cannot truly address 6GB of physical RAM; however, the "6GB patch" terminology in the community typically refers to a modified Large Address Aware (LAA) flag combined with optimized virtual memory handling to prevent overflow. How to Apply the Memory Patch
